The bq25890, bq25892 are highly-integrated 5-A switch-mode battery charge management and system power path management device for single cell Li-Ion and Li-polymer battery. The devices support high input voltage fast charging. The low impedance power path optimizes switch-mode operation efficiency, reduces battery charging time and extends battery life during.
•1 High Efficiency 5-A, 1.5-MHz Switch Mode Buck Charge
– 93% Charge Efficiency at 2 A and 91% Charge Efficiency at 3-A Charge Current
– Optimize for High Voltage Input (9 V to 12 V)
– Low Power PFM mode for Light-Load Operations
• USB On-the-Go (OTG) with Adjustable Output from 4.5 V to 5.5 V
– Selectable 500-kHz and 1.5-MHz Boost Converter with up-to 2.4-A Output
– 93% Boost Efficiency at 5 V at 1-A Output
– Accurate Hiccup Mode Overcurent Protection
• Single Input to Support USB Input and Adjustable High Voltage Adapters
– Support 3.9-V to 14-V Input Voltage Range
